Checks the numbers belonging to a profile
Press the Absence soft-key
Frame the Select Profile option from the absence list and press
the soft key Select
Press the soft-key more...
Frame the desired profile and press the soft key Details .
Press the soft-key Exit to exit the feature or Back to go back one
step
From your own telephone via the Personal Number key
This option is only available on digital telephone sets. The Personal
Number key (PEN key) and the different profiles must be defined by the
administrator via I/O commands. Programming of the profile related to
the key is allowed from the telephone.
Activation
Press the PEN key, which must be not active, that is, its LED must be
off. The key LED changes to on.
Deactivation
Press the PEN key, which must be active, that is, its LED must be on.
The key LED changes to off.
Programming of the Personal Number Key
The procedure used is:
1.
Press PROG key (DTS enters programming mode).
2.
Press PEN key (current profile number displayed).
3.
Enter Profile (by pressing a number key).
4.
Press PEN key (if wrong profile is activated, the LED flashes).
5.
Press PROG key (the keys are updated and programming mode is
exit).
Where Profile is the number of the profile to be activated.
